How Many People Speak Arabic and Uyghur Dialects

Dialects are the varieties of a language that is distinguished from each other on basis of phonology, grammar, vocabulary, speaking regions and speaking population. Arabic vs Uyghur Dialects also tells you about how many people speak Arabic and Uyghur Dialects.

    Arabic Dialects:
  • Maghrebi speaking population: Not Available
  • Sudanese speaking population: 17,000,000.00
  • Levantine speaking population: 21,000,000.00
    Uyghur Dialects:
  • Turpan speaking population: Not Available
  • Hotan speaking population: Not Available
  • Lop Nur speaking population: Not Available
